Is South Windham a Good Place to Live?
Economy & Jobs
South Windham residents earn a median household income of $72,917 , which is 3% below the national average of $75,149. Per capita income is $37,205. The unemployment rate stands at 2.3% (36% below the U.S. rate of 3.6%). 5.1% of residents live below the poverty line. The area is home to 9,101 business establishments, including 773 restaurants.
Housing & Cost of Living
The median home value in South Windham is $217,700 , 23% below the national median of $281,900. Zillow estimates the typical home at $280,817. Median rent is $1,207/month, with 24.8% of renters spending more than 30% of income on housing. The cost of living index is 103.6 (100 = national average). The median home was built in 1942.
Safety & Crime
South Windham reports 213 violent crimes per 100,000 residents , which is 44% below the national average of 380/100K. Property crime is 1,689/100K.
Education
21.6% of adults in South Windham hold a bachelor's degree or higher (36% below the national average). 87.8% have completed high school. Local schools score 6.1/10 in standardized testing.
Climate & Weather
South Windham has an average annual temperature of 50°F (10°C). Winters average 27°F in January while summers reach 72°F in July. The area gets 275 sunny days per year. Annual precipitation totals 43.3 inches.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 39.
